Diabetes is nowadays very common metabolic disorder, where the body is unable to store and use the sugar (glucose) which is found in blood and work as fuel for the body’s function. Diabetes is categorized as Type 1, Type 2 and gestational diabetes.

This is a condition in which your body doesn't produce or use adequate amounts insulin to function properly.
